MPs pass the Law on Combating Smuggling of Oil and Oil Products in Kurdistan Region

Kurdistan Parliament MPs on 4 March voted to pass the Law on Combating Smuggling of Oil and Oil Products in Kurdistan Region. Eighty eight MPs voted in favour of the law.

Speaker Faiq opens spring session of Parliament, MPs hold second reading of anti-oil smuggling bill

Kurdistan Parliament Speaker Dr. Rewas Faiq on 1 March opened the spring session of Parliament by setting out recent legislative achievements and future priorities. She then presided over the second reading of the Bill on Combating Smuggling of Oil and Oil Products in Kurdistan Region.

Kurdistan Parliament honours Mulla Mustafa Barzani on 41st anniversary of his death

The Kurdistan Parliament on 1 March commemorated the 41st anniversary of the death of Kurdish leader Mulla Mustafa Barzani. Speaker Dr. Rewas Faiq, Deputy Speaker Hemin Hawrami, Secretary Muna Kahveci, MPs of all the political parties and Parliament staff attended the commemoration.
